UM ALI



Um Ali image

A classic Middle Eastern bread pudding made with layers of puff pastry that's soaked in a sweet milk mixture and layered with mixed nuts and raisins.

Provided by Farah Abumaizar

Categories     Dessert

Number Of Ingredients 9

16 oz puff pastry dough, thawed (16 oz (470g) I used 13 squares)
1 tbsp softened butter
1 tbsp sugar for sprinkling
4 cups whole milk
3/4 cup sugar (150 g)
1/4 cup each cashews, pistachios, dried coconut, and golden raisins
1 cup heavy whipping cream (250 g)
1 tsp vanilla extract
1 tbsp s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 390F (200C). Place the puff pastry squares in a single row on a baking sheet. Brush evenly with butter and sprinkle the sugar on top. Bake for 20-25 minutes until golden brown, then set on counter to cool. Leave the oven on.
  • Whip the heavy cream by adding the cold cream to the bowl of a mixer along with the vanilla and sugar, and whipping on medium high speed until soft peaks form. Set aside.
  • Add the milk and sugar to a medium saucepan over medium heat, stir until sugar dissolves then bring to a boil. Once the milk boils, remove from heat.
  • Break 3/4 of the puff pastry into chunks and scatter on the base of a 9x13 inch pan. Add all the nuts and raisins by sprinkling evenly over the pastry surface. Pour all of the hot milk on top.
  • Break up the remaining 1/4 of the puff pastry and scatter it evenly on top of the milk. Spread the whipped cream evenly on the top.
  • Turn the oven to the broil function, at the same temperature (390F, 200C). Place um ali in the middle rack of the oven and broil for around 10 minutes, watching carefully, until golden brown and bubbly. Sprinkle with additional pistachio if desired, and serve warm.

UMM ALI BREAD PUDDING



Umm Ali Bread Pudding image

Try this recipe for umm Ali, Egyptian bread pudding made with puff pastry, sweetened condensed milk, pistachios, almonds, pine nuts, and coconut.

Provided by Anita Schecter

Categories     Dessert

Time 45m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 package of frozen puff pastry (approx. 17 ounces)
1 (15 ounce) can of sweetened condensed milk
3 cups of water
1/2 cup of cream
3/4 cup of pistachios (shelled and chopped)
1/2 cup of pine nuts
1/2 cup of almonds
1/2 to 3/4 cups of coconut flakes (depending on your taste)
1/2 teaspoon of v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 F.
  • Unroll the puff pastry sheets and place them on greased baking sheets or ones lined with parchment paper. Bake for 15 minutes. You want the puff pastry to be golden and puffed. Remove from oven but do not turn the oven off.
  • Break the puff pastry into small pieces (about 1 to 2 inches). Place the broken pieces into a large bowl along with the nuts and coconut flakes. Be sure that they are mixed well and evenly distributed. Place the nuts and pastry mixture into a greased 9 x 12-inch baking dish .
  • In a saucepan, heat the sweetened condensed milk, vanilla, and water on medium heat. Allow to cook for about 3 to 5 minutes. Remove from the heat and allow to cool.
  • Pour the milk mixture over the puff pastry nut mixture. Pour the cream on top and bake, uncovered, for 15 minutes.
  • Serve warm or at room temperature.

UMM ALI RECIPE - BREAD PUDDING



Umm Ali Recipe - Bread Pudding image

A variation from Saad Fayed at About.com Umm ali (Ali's Mother) is a scrumptios dessert from Egypt. The story of Umm 'Ali is that it was invented during the reign of the Ottoman Turks. One day while hunting in the Nile delta, the sultan developed a ravenous appetite and stopped in a small village. The peasants wished to please the sultan, so the best cook of the village, Umm 'Ali , pulled out a special pan and filled it with the only ingredients she had around: some dried wheat flakes (perhaps stale broken pieces of gullash, a phyllo-like pastry), sultanas, nuts, and coconut. She covered it with sugar and milk and put it into the village's oven. It was so good that the sultan asked for Umm 'Ali 's dessert the next time he visited. It is compared to bread pudding. Serve it with a little dollop of whipped cream or vanilla ice cream on top. Guessing at servings.

Provided by WiGal

Categories     Dessert

Time 45m

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

17 ounces frozen puff pastry
1 (15 ounce) can sweetened condensed milk
3 cups water
1/2 cup cream
3/4 cup pistachios, shelled, chopped
1/2 cup pine nuts
1/2 cup almonds
1/2-3/4 cup coconut flakes (depending on taste)
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/4 cup sultana raisin

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Unroll puff pastry sheets and place on greased baking sheets. Bake for 15 minutes. You want the puff pastry to be golden and puffed. Remove from oven. Do not turn oven off; you will be using it in a few minutes with the same temperature.
  • Break puff pastry into small pieces (about 1-2 inches.
  • Add nuts and coconut and be sure that they are mixed well and evenly distributed.
  • Place nuts and bread in greased 9x12 baking dish.
  • In a saucepan, heat sweetened milk, vanilla, and water on medium heat. Allow to cook for about 3-5 minutes.
  • Remove from heat then allow to cool.
  • Pour milk over puff pastry/nut mixture.
  • Pour creme on top and bake uncovered for 15 minutes.
  • Sprinkle on sultanas.
  • Serve warm. From what I have read, it is NOT recommended to prepare too far ahead or to reheat later as it will lose its crispiness.
